AWS Elastic Beanstalk is an even easier way for developers to quickly deploy and manage applications in the AWS cloud without having to worry about the physical infrastructure or the resource configuration that accompanies setting up that infrastructure. You simply upload your application and AWS Elastic Beanstalk automatically handles the deployment details of capacity provisioning, load balancing, auto-scaling, and application health monitoring, while allowing you to change configuration settings and deploy new versions.
he goal of XMLVM is to offer a flexible and extensible cross-compiler toolchain. Instead of cross-compiling on a source code level, XMLVM cross-compiles byte code instructions from Sun Microsystem's virtual machine and Microsoft's Common Language Runtime. The benefit of this approach is that byte code instructions are easier to cross-compile and the difficult parsing of a high-level programming language is left to a regular compiler. In XMLVM, byte code-based programs are represented as XML documents. This allows manipulation and translation of XMLVM-based programs using advanced XML technologies such as XSLT, XQuery, and XPath.

SmartGWT is a GWT based framework that allows you to not only utilize its comprehensive widget library for your application UI, but also tie these widgets in with your server-side for data management. SmartGWT is based on the powerful and mature SmartClient library.

HTML Parser is a Java library used to parse HTML in either a linear or nested fashion. Primarily used for transformation or extraction, it features filters, visitors, custom tags and easy to use JavaBeans. It is a fast, robust and well tested package.
It is a fast real-time parser for real-world HTML. What has attracted most developers to HTMLParser has been its simplicity in design, speed and ability to handle streaming real-world html.
SVM-JAVA, developed for research and educational purpose, is a Java implementation of John C. Platt's sequential minimal optimization (SMO) for training a support vector machine (SVM). This program is based on the pseudocode in "Fast Training of Support Vector Machines using Sequential Minimal Optimization" by John C. Platt and in "Sequential Minimal Optimization for SVM" by Xianping Ge. It currently supports linear and RBF kernels.
